Description

The Squier Stratocaster Pack is your ticket to rocking out with ease, designed especially for beginners who want to hit the stage—or their bedroom—running. This all-in-one set features the iconic Stratocaster, known for its comfortable playability and legendary tone. Constructed with a lightweight poplar body and a smooth maple neck, it’s a guitar that feels as good as it sounds. Three ceramic single-coil pickups provide that classic Strat sound, perfect for everything from blues to rock.

But the sound isn’t the only star of the show. The included Squier Frontman 10G amplifier is compact yet mighty, boasting 10 watts of power and two channels—clean and overdrive—for versatile sound shaping. The amp's AUX input lets you jam along with your favorite tracks, while a headphone jack ensures you can practice in peace.

Complete with a padded gig bag, strap, picks, and a cable, this pack has everything you need to start strumming. Plus, a free 3-month subscription to Fender Play is included, giving you access to an extensive library of online lessons to accelerate your musical journey.

Key Features:

  • Poplar body and maple neck with C profile
  • Maple fingerboard with black dot inlays
  • 21 narrow tall frets and synthetic bone nut
  • 6-saddle vintage-style tremolo bridge
  • Three ceramic single-coil pickups
  • Squier Frontman 10G amplifier (10 watts, clean/overdrive channels)
  • Includes padded gig bag, strap, picks, and instrument cable
  • 3-month subscription to Fender Play online lessons

FAQs

What is included in the Squier Stratocaster Pack?

The Squier Stratocaster Pack includes a Squier Stratocaster electric guitar, a Fender Frontman 10G amplifier, a gig bag, a strap, picks, and a cable. It does not include a tuner or educational book.

Is the Squier Stratocaster Pack suitable for beginners?

Yes, the Squier Stratocaster Pack is designed for beginners, offering a complete setup with a guitar, amplifier, and essential accessories, making it easy for new players to start learning and practicing.

What type of pickups does the Squier Stratocaster have?

The Squier Stratocaster in this pack features a single-coil SSS (Single-Single-Single) pickup configuration, offering a classic Stratocaster tone suitable for a variety of music genres.

Does the Fender Frontman 10G amplifier have built-in effects?

No, the Fender Frontman 10G amplifier included in the Squier Stratocaster Pack does not have built-in effects, but it does offer two channels and a headphone connection for practice.

Can the Squier Stratocaster Pack be used for home practice?

Yes, the Squier Stratocaster Pack is ideal for home practice, as it includes a 10-watt amplifier with a headphone connection, allowing for quiet practice sessions.

We analyzed real musician discussions from forums and Reddit to find what players love, question, and tweak about Squier Stratocaster Pack.

User experience

  • The amp included, Squier Frontman 10G, is noted to be adequate for beginners but recommended as the first upgrade when ready for better sound quality.

    Source
  • One user with extensive guitar experience mentions the Squier Strat remains a favorite despite owning 25 other guitars, highlighting its lasting appeal.

    Source

Use cases and applications

  • For those with Apple devices, plugging into GarageBand offers an alternative to the poorly rated included amp.

    Source
  • For a beginner aiming to replicate the sound of their favorite music, understanding pickup differences is crucial—single coils may not suit all genres.

    Source
  • The guitar is deemed suitable for both beginners and as a "knock-around" instrument due to its durability and low cost.

    Source

Value and pricing

  • With patience, one might source a used Squier Strat and a practice amp for less than $200, offering better value than the starter pack.

    Source

Mods and upgrades

  • Consider using a tiny headphone amp like the Vox Amplug or software like GarageBand for better sound than the included amp.

    Source
  • Some users find Squier Strat pickups flat even after upgrades, suggesting that they require more than a practice amp to drive the desired tone.

    Source
  • Owners have successfully upgraded the Squier Strat with new pickups and electronics, enhancing its tone significantly, often making it comparable to higher-end models.

    Source

Comparisons

  • The Squier SE model in the pack is well-regarded and considered a bargain compared to the less consistent Gibsons.

    Source
  • Owners suggest exploring different pickup styles like P90s and humbuckers for varied sound, comparing Squier's thinner treble to the thicker, dirtier tones of an Epiphone Les Paul.

    Source
  • Squier Strat's single-coil pickups provide a bright, twinkly sound but may sound thin compared to humbuckers in Epiphone models.

    Source

Setup and maintenance

  • Fret issues such as high or uneven frets are noted, which could require leveling for optimal playability.

    Source
  • It's recommended to take the guitar for a professional setup post-purchase to improve playability, including adjustments to the truss rod and action.

    Source

Build quality

  • Some guitars in this pack have issues like uneven frets, dried-out fretboards, and poorly cut nuts, potentially requiring significant fixes.

    Source
  • The body, neck, and finish of the Squier Strat are described as surprisingly good by users, with some finding them comparable to higher-end models post-modification.

    Source

Features and functionality

  • The included amp in the starter pack is often criticized for its limited tonal range, primarily suitable for clean sounds.

Squier Affinity Stratocaster Beginner Pack Review

guitaristnextdoor.com

The Squier Affinity Stratocaster Pack delivers a solid entry into the world of electric guitars, boasting a classic Strat look and versatile sound, along with a commendable amp and a free three-month Fender Play subscription. However, it does have its downsides: tuning issues, occasional fret buzz, and the need for action adjustments can detract from the experience. While the included guitar cable and strap are serviceable, they leave much to be desired. Ultimately, it’s a decent choice for beginners, but alternatives like the Yamaha GigMaker pack may offer better overall value.
